Polyurethane mesh has become increasingly popular in the mining industry due to its numerous benefits and advantages over traditional metal meshscreens. This innovative material offers a wide range of benefits that can greatly improve mining operations and increase efficiency.
One of the main advantages of using polyurethane mesh in mining operations is its durability and longevity. Unlike metal mesh screens, polyurethane mesh is resistant to corrosion, abrasion, and wear, making it ideal for harsh mining environments. This means that polyurethane mesh screens have a longer lifespan and require less frequent replacement, saving time and money in the long run. In addition to its durability, polyurethane mesh is also lightweight and flexible, making it easier to handle and install. This can help reduce labor costs and improve efficiency during the installation process. Furthermore, polyurethane mesh is easy to clean and maintain, requiring minimal upkeep compared to metal mesh screens. Another key benefit of using polyurethane mesh in mining operations is its superior screening performance. Polyurethane mesh screens are designed to provide high screening efficiency and accuracy, resulting in better separation of materials and improved product quality. This can lead to increased productivity and higher yields, ultimately boosting profitability for mining companies. Polyurethane mesh also offers excellent noise reduction properties, making it a more environmentally friendly option for mining operations. The material absorbs sound and vibrations, reducing noise levels in the workplace and creating a safer and more comfortable working environment for miners. Furthermore, polyurethane mesh is highly customizable and can be tailored to meet specific mining requirements. It is available in a variety of sizes, shapes, and configurations to suit different screening applications. Choosing the right polyurethane mesh screen for your mining operation is crucial to ensure optimal performance and productivity. When selecting a polyurethane mesh screen for mining applications, there are several factors to consider. The first consideration is the size of the mesh screen. The size of the mesh screen will depend on the type of material being processed and the desired particle size. It is important to choose a mesh screen with the appropriate opening size to ensure efficient screening and separation of materials. Another important factor to consider when choosing a polyurethane mesh screen is the aperture shape. The shape of the apertures can impact the screening efficiency and performance of the screen. Common aperture shapes include square, rectangular, and round. The shape of the apertures should be selected based on the specific requirements of the mining operation. In addition to size and aperture shape, the thickness of the polyurethane mesh screen is also an important consideration. Thicker mesh screens are more durable and can withstand heavy loads and abrasive materials. However, thicker mesh screens may reduce screening efficiency and throughput. It is essential to strike a balance between screen thickness and performance to ensure optimal results. Furthermore, the type of polyurethane material used in the mesh screen is crucial. High-quality polyurethane materials are resistant to abrasion, corrosion, and wear, making them ideal for mining applications. It is essential to choose a polyurethane mesh screen made from premium materials to ensure longevity and performance in harsh mining environments. When selecting a polyurethane mesh screen for mining applications, it is also important to consider the screen tensioning system. Proper tensioning of the mesh screen is essential to ensure efficient screening and prevent material blinding. There are various tensioning systems available, including modular panels, bolt-down systems, and hook systems. The tensioning system should be selected based on the specific requirements of the mining operation. In addition to these factors, it is essential to consider the overall design and construction of the polyurethane mesh screen. The screen should be designed for easy installation, maintenance, and cleaning to minimize downtime and maximize productivity. Maintenance Tips for Polyurethane Mesh Screens in Mining Operations
Polyurethane mesh screens have become a popular choice in the mining industry due to their durability, flexibility, and efficiency in separating materials. These screens are designed to withstand the harsh conditions of mining operations, making them a reliable option for companies looking to improve their screening processes. However, like any equipment used in mining, polyurethane mesh screens require regular maintenance to ensure optimal performance and longevity. One of the most important maintenance tips for polyurethane mesh screens is to regularly inspect them for wear and tear. Over time, the constant abrasion and impact from the materials being screened can cause the mesh to become damaged or worn out. By inspecting the screens on a regular basis, mining operators can identify any issues early on and take the necessary steps to repair or replace the damaged mesh. In addition to visual inspections, it is also important to clean the polyurethane mesh screens regularly. Dust, dirt, and other debris can accumulate on the screens, reducing their efficiency and potentially causing damage. Cleaning the screens with water and a mild detergent can help remove any buildup and keep them in optimal condition. It is important to avoid using harsh chemicals or abrasive materials when cleaning the screens, as this can cause damage to the polyurethane material. Another important maintenance tip for polyurethane mesh screens is to ensure proper tensioning. Proper tensioning is essential for ensuring that the screens are securely in place and able to effectively separate materials. If the screens are not properly tensioned, they may become loose or sag, leading to decreased efficiency and potential damage. Regularly checking the tension of the screens and adjusting as needed can help prevent these issues and ensure optimal performance. In addition to regular maintenance, it is also important to handle polyurethane mesh screens with care to prevent damage. When installing or removing the screens, it is important to avoid bending or twisting them, as this can cause the mesh to become misshapen or damaged. It is also important to avoid hitting or striking the screens with heavy equipment or tools, as this can cause tears or punctures in the material.
